I just finished a hatch 2 days ago (they hatched 2 days late), I have eggs going into lock down tomorrow. They were set 5 days apart. I have more eggs due 6/3, some due 6/9 and I'm about to set 5 dozen for a June something hatch date. Biggest issue I have with a BIG difference in hatch dates is the chicks don't integrate as well. When they are close in size, you can brood them all together!!
 
12 F1 Olive Egger Hatching Eggs



This auction is from some of my beautiful Olive egger eggs. The chicks that you hatch from these eggs will be a cross between my Black Copper Marans rooster and my Easter Egger and Americana hens. My birds are not NPIP approved, but I use all the precautions to make sure that they are free of any sickness and/or bugs.

The auction will start at $8 plus $10 shipping.
It will end on Sunday the 22nd at 7:00pm Mountain Time.

I will be shipping the eggs on Moneday if proper payment is made. Paypal only please.
